Vehicle crash with female driver near W High StBryan OH

audio iconTraffic
Near W High St, Bryan, OH 43506

A vehicle crash occurred near W High St involving a female driver and a passenger. Both were transported to Bryan Hospital. The female driver was buckled in and in critical condition, while the passenger was not buckled in. Emergency responders are still working on the driver, and there was damage to a stop sign at a nearby intersection.
